FDX gets a fundamental rating of 5 out of 10. The analysis compared the fundamentals against 14 industry peers in the Air Freight & Logistics industry. While FDX belongs to the best of the industry regarding profitability, there are some minor concerns on its financial health. FDX has a correct valuation and a medium growth rate.

1.2 Ratios

The Return On Assets of FDX (4.66%) is better than 64.29% of its industry peers.
With a Return On Equity value of 14.55%, FDX perfoms like the industry average, outperforming 57.14% of the companies in the same industry.
FDX has a better Return On Invested Capital (6.29%) than 71.43% of its industry peers.
Measured over the past 3 years, the Average Return On Invested Capital for FDX is in line with the industry average of 7.69%.
The 3 year average ROIC (6.03%) for FDX is below the current ROIC(6.29%), indicating increased profibility in the last year.

1.3 Margins

Looking at the Profit Margin, with a value of 4.65%, FDX is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 78.57% of the companies in the same industry.
In the last couple of years the Profit Margin of FDX has grown nicely.
Looking at the Operating Margin, with a value of 6.92%, FDX is in the better half of the industry, outperforming 71.43% of the companies in the same industry.
FDX's Operating Margin has improved in the last couple of years.
The Gross Margin of FDX (70.95%) is better than 92.86% of its industry peers.
In the last couple of years the Gross Margin of FDX has remained more or less at the same level.

2.2 Solvency

An Altman-Z score of 2.48 indicates that FDX is not a great score, but indicates only limited risk for bankruptcy at the moment.
FDX has a Altman-Z score of 2.48. This is in the better half of the industry: FDX outperforms 71.43% of its industry peers.
The Debt to FCF ratio of FDX is 6.90, which is on the high side as it means it would take FDX, 6.90 years of fcf income to pay off all of its debts.
With a Debt to FCF ratio value of 6.90, FDX perfoms like the industry average, outperforming 57.14% of the companies in the same industry.
FDX has a Debt/Equity ratio of 0.68. This is a neutral value indicating FDX is somewhat dependend on debt financing.
The Debt to Equity ratio of FDX (0.68) is better than 71.43% of its industry peers.

4. Valuation

4.1 Price/Earnings Ratio

FDX is valuated correctly with a Price/Earnings ratio of 12.52.
64.29% of the companies in the same industry are more expensive than FDX, based on the Price/Earnings ratio.
When comparing the Price/Earnings ratio of FDX to the average of the S&P500 Index (27.20), we can say FDX is valued rather cheaply.
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of 12.19, the valuation of FDX can be described as correct.
Based on the Price/Forward Earnings ratio, FDX is valued a bit cheaper than the industry average as 78.57% of the companies are valued more expensively.
When comparing the Price/Forward Earnings ratio of FDX to the average of the S&P500 Index (22.70), we can say FDX is valued slightly cheaper.
